[发明专利]自适应的优化存储监控数据的系统和方法有效
申请号: | 201711105407.0 | 申请日: | 2017-11-10 |
公开(公告)号: | CN108108281B | 公开(公告)日: | 2021-02-23 |
发明(设计)人: | 康威宁;谢朝阳 | 申请(专利权)人: | 上海华讯网络系统有限公司 |
主分类号: | G06F11/30 | 分类号: | G06F11/30;G06F11/34;G06F16/215;G06F16/2458 |
代理公司: | 上海汉声知识产权代理有限公司 31236 | 代理人: | 郭国中 |
地址: | 200127 上海市浦东新区***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 自适应 优化 存储 监控 数据 系统 方法 | ||
本发明提供了一种自适应的优化存储监控数据的系统和方法,该系统包括:监控数据获取模块,用于在被监控设备中轮询采集监控数据;监控数据类型定义模块,用于定义监控数据源的数据类型;监控心跳周期定义模块,用于定义监控数据库的心跳周期;监控数据范围定义模块,用于定义监控数据源接收数据的范围,包括最小值和最大值。本发明减少了反复修改监控数据存储方案的工作量,避免了监控数据检索速度和监控数据精确度的矛盾,通过自适应监控服务器性能的方式,大大提高效率和系统的可靠性。
技术领域
本发明涉及一种优化存储监控数据的系统和方法,具体地,涉及一种自适应的优化存储监控数据的系统和方法。
背景技术
监控系统在监控主机设备时,首先按照系统内设置好的数据检索方式,获取主机设备的监控数据;然后,监控系统将监控数据按照需求分类,保存在数据库中;最后,监控系统按照预先设置的图形模板绘制图表,将数据以可视化的方式展现给用户。监控数据的流向分为三个部分:获取数据、存储数据和展现数据。
当监控数据被监控系统获取之后,这些数据会分门别类的存储,存储数据是监控系统的工作流程中至关重要的一个步骤。
设计和开发监控数据存储方案时,最具有挑战性的问题就是如何自适应的优化存储监控数据,做到在规定时间内检索出一台主机上所有服务多年的有效监控数据。这个问题包含以下几个方面的需求:能够自动适应监控服务器的性能;检索监控数据的速度尽量快;检索监控数据的时间范围尽量长;存储的有效监控数据尽量多;监控数据存储所占空间尽量少。
实施监控系统时,监控数据存储方案取决于监控服务器的性能,但每台监控服务器的性能并不相同,就算是同一台监控服务器,随着运行时间和环境的变化,性能也会变化。面对不同性能的监控服务器,需要自适应的优化存储监控数据,该怎么办呢?传统的做法是预估监控服务器的性能和资源,计算出最长的明细数据存储时间范围进行存储,每到固定时间,对明细数据归档,将归档数据存储到数据库中。近期的监控数据从明细数据中检索,远期的监控数据从归档数据中检索。这种方法会造成两个问题:一是监控服务器性能过载,数据精确,但检索监控数据速度慢;二是监控服务器性能没有完全发挥,在规定时间内检索出了监控数据,但数据精确度不够。这种存储监控数据的方法不仅耗时耗力、监控数据检索速度和监控数据精确度都无法保证,需要人工反复修改监控数据存储方案,不仅十分低效而且影响系统的可靠性。
综上所述,面对在不同性能的监控服务器上优化存储有效监控数据的需求时,传统的人工预估监控服务器性能和资源,修改监控数据存储方案的方法存在很多不足,所以有必要加以改进。
发明内容
针对现有技术中的缺陷,本发明的目的是提供一种自适应的优化存储监控数据的系统和方法,其减少了反复修改监控数据存储方案的工作量,避免了监控数据检索速度和监控数据精确度的矛盾,通过自适应监控服务器性能的方式,大大提高效率和系统的可靠性。
根据本发明的一个方面,提供一种自适应的优化存储监控数据的系统,其特征在于,包括:
监控数据获取模块,用于在被监控设备中轮询采集监控数据;
监控数据类型定义模块,用于定义监控数据源的数据类型;
监控心跳周期定义模块,用于定义监控数据库的心跳周期;
监控数据范围定义模块,用于定义监控数据源接收数据的范围,包括最小值和最大值;
监控性能计算模块,用于计算监控服务器性能;
监控配置信息定义模块,用于定义监控配置信息,包括主数据配置信息和多组合并数据配置信息;
监控配置信息发送模块,用于将监控配置信息发送给监控数据存储器的监控配置信息获取模块;
监控配置信息获取模块,用于获取监控配置信息;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于上海华讯网络系统有限公司,未经上海华讯网络系统有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201711105407.0/2.html,转载请声明来源钻瓜专利网。
- 上一篇:电子设备的互动式警告方法与警告系统
- 下一篇:信息处理方法及装置、和电子设备